CVE-2009-3725

23
FAUCET Score

CVE-2009-3725 describes a privilege escalation vulnerability in the Linux kernel's connector layer, affecting versions prior to 2.6.31.5, including Canonical and Ubuntu Linux distributions. Local users could bypass access restrictions by interacting with specific subsystems (uvesafb, pohmelfs, dst, or dm) without requiring the CAP_SYS_ADMIN capability. This vulnerability carries a high severity CVSS score of 7.2, indicating a local attack vector with low complexity, potentially leading to complete compromise of confidentiality, integrity, and availability. There is no evidence of active exploitation, public exploit code (Metasploit, Nuclei, ExploitDB), or significant community discussion or media coverage surrounding this CVE.
